Target Is Replacing Ulta Beauty Shops With a Brand-New Beauty Experience

ICYMI, Target is moving forward with its plans to replace in-store Ulta Beauty shop-in-shops with the new Target Beauty Studio this fall. The retailer first shared the news last year, and the rollout is now just around the corner.
The new beauty destination will launch in more than 600 stores nationwide and online, featuring 80+ prestige and emerging beauty brands, including 60 brands that are completely new to Target! Shoppers can also expect skincare, haircare, fragrance, cosmetics, exclusive product launches, and knowledgeable beauty team members to help with recommendations.
In the meantime, you can still shop Ulta Beauty at Target in stores and online through August before the new concept begins rolling out this fall.
